Sun Cycles Variations

For the "Sunspot Count", there are two different counting schemes in use: the ISSN and the NOAA Count. The ISSN is generally about 25% lower than the NOAA Count. Most researchers are now using the ISSN rather than the NOAA "Boulder Number" for making long term profiles and correlations with other data. Theoretically the numbers are interchangeable, but the goal is to compose a consistent count for the past 12,600 years. With a consistent "series" which are accepted in many scientific fields, scientists will be able to correlate the basic cycles of life on the Earth with the rise and fall of the various Solar Cycles.
